Buy ETH with BNB on Binance: A Comprehensive Guide

In the world of cryptocurrency, Ethereum (ETH) has emerged as one of the most popular and valuable digital assets. As a result, many investors are looking for ways to purchase ETH, and one of the most convenient methods is to buy ETH with BNB on Binance. In this article, we will explore the process of buying ETH with BNB on Binance, including the benefits of using Binance and the steps involved in the transaction.
Binance is a leading cryptocurrency exchange that offers a wide range of trading pairs, including BNB/ETH. By using Binance, users can easily exchange their BNB for ETH, making it a popular choice for those looking to diversify their cryptocurrency portfolio. Here are some of the benefits of using Binance for buying ETH with BNB:
1. High liquidity: Binance boasts one of the largest trading volumes in the cryptocurrency market, which means that users can execute their trades quickly and at competitive prices.
2. Low fees: Binance offers some of the lowest trading fees in the industry, which can help users save money on their transactions.
3. User-friendly interface: Binance's platform is designed to be intuitive and easy to use, making it accessible to both beginners and experienced traders.
4. Security: Binance has implemented a range of security measures to protect users' assets, including two-factor authentication and cold storage for the majority of its funds.
Now that we have covered the benefits of using Binance, let's dive into the steps involved in buying ETH with BNB on the platform:
1. Create a Binance account: If you don't already have a Binance account, you'll need to create one by visiting the Binance website and completing the registration process. Make sure to verify your identity to comply with Binance's regulatory requirements.
2. Deposit BNB: Once you have created your Binance account, you'll need to deposit BNB into your account. You can do this by clicking on the "Funds" tab, selecting "Deposit," and choosing BNB as the cryptocurrency. Copy the deposit address and send the desired amount of BNB to that address.
3. Trade BNB for ETH: After your BNB has been deposited, you can start trading it for ETH. Go to the "Exchange" tab, select "Basic" or "Advanced" depending on your trading experience, and find the BNB/ETH trading pair. Enter the amount of BNB you want to trade and click "Buy ETH."
4. Withdraw your ETH: Once the trade is complete, you will have ETH in your Binance account. You can withdraw it to your external wallet or leave it on the platform for further trading or holding.
In conclusion, buying ETH with BNB on Binance is a straightforward and convenient process that offers numerous benefits. By following the steps outlined in this article, you can easily purchase ETH using your BNB and diversify your cryptocurrency portfolio. So, if you're looking for a reliable and user-friendly platform to buy ETH with BNB, Binance is definitely worth considering.
